CHRS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2017 in Review

109 of the 4,017 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Coherus Oncology (CHRS) for Q1 2017, worth a combined $793M — down 5.8% from $842M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 25 funds closed out of CHRS and 21 opened new positions — a net loss of 4 holders — while 25 trimmed existing stakes and 50 added.

The largest buyer was BlackRock, adding an estimated $69.9M. The largest seller was Point72 Asset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$16.9M sold.
